Meghan Markle & Princess Diana
Meghan Markle & Princess Diana appearing closely alike, could be the main reason Prince Harry married her on the 19/05/2018 in England, UK. Take a look: What do you see? What I see is amazing similarities and resemblance, stunningly both beautiful, but very few women can be compared or matched to the beauty, charm, heart, […] Read More